Providence Bay is a 1.6 MW wind power plant in Canada, operated by Schneider Power Providence Bay Inc. Ranked #238 of 275 wind plants in Canada, Providence Bay's capacity represents 0.01% of Canada's total wind capacity of 13,283 MW. The largest wind plant in Canada is Trillium Power Wind 1 at 400 MW, making Providence Bay 250 times smaller. Nearby plants within 50 km include McLean's Mountain (60 MW, Wind) and Mother Earth I (4 MW, Wind). The facility is located in Ontario, approximately 300 km northeast of Toronto.

Providence Bay is a wind power plant producing approximately 4 GWh of clean electricity per year with zero direct CO₂ emissions during operation.

Lifecycle emissions: ~11 g CO₂/kWh (manufacturing, transport, decommissioning)
